Responsibilities
  • Assemble wide variety of new technology gas turbine engines following specified procedures, drawings, and computer information systems.
  • Prepare parts, build subassemblies, modules, and accessories for new gas turbine engines with established tooling and process methods.
  • Assist with engine test operations, component and accessory tests, and provide support for test operations.
  • Use overhaul and repair procedures and specifications to overhaul engines, modules, and related components.
  • Obtain parts, check details for conformance, fit and measure components to ensure dimensions within limits.
  • Use mechanic’s hand tools, holding fixtures, and specialized assembly equipment to build engine sections and perform installation of details.
  • Maintain equipment and tooling for assigned areas.
  • Assist with co‑producer, customer support, retrofit projects, and new engine programs, accommodating changes in specifications.
  • May be required to train for, obtain, and maintain licenses, operator permits, and certifications within trade specialization.
Qualifications
  • Four years of high school education plus four years formal training in a specialized field achieving A&P license or equivalent.
  • Or four years of technical high school including technical post‑high‑school certification and five or more years of heavy automotive experience.
